Why does my dog need regular grooming?

Frequent grooming of your pet doesn’t just keeps your dog’s hair looking great, but it also helps maintain your dog’s skin and physical health and wellbeing. When your dog gets grooming, it helps it avoid painful matting and knots in their coat, prevents the growth of bacteria and hot-spots (dermatitis), and keeps thedog clear from pests like ticks. During your dog’s grooming appointment, your South Carthage dog groomer will keep an eye out for lumps and injuries that could be a health problem.


How frequently should your dog get groomed?

Grooming needs for your dog will differ depending on the dog’s habbits, breed and coat. Some dogs only need an occasional bath, brush and nail trim whereas other dog breeds may require more frequent grooming sessions. Normally, most pet owners book regular grooming every month. For pups and dogs who have never been groomed before, more frequent burshing at home should be performed to get them used to being handled and to avoid grooming issues as they grow up. What’s the difference between a dog bathing and grooming service?

Pet bathing services include: 1-3 rounds of shampoo, 1 cycle of conditioner, hand-dry as tolerated by dog, brushing and/or comb out.

Pet grooming incorporate: Everything included from bathing plus a full cut/style based on breed standards and/or your personal needs, nails cut, and ears cleaned.

Can I stay with my dog whilst it is being groomed?

For a better experience for your dog and for their welfare it is vital that the pet groomer has their full attention. Most pets are distracted by their owners company and will behave so much better without their owners being with them. Discuss any fears you have with the pet groomer in South Carthage TN when you bring your dog in, and then quickly and fuss-free hand over your pet to them. If you delay the process, your dog will pick up on your stress and become more stressed themselves.

How do pet groomers in South Carthage keep canines still?

Grooming Restraints – Connected to a tall metal bar formed as an upside down L, the noose is a leash loop that holds the dog around his neck, keeping him still and well-centered on the table, while keeping him from diving off.

Should you cut the hair around a dog’s eyes?

Trimming the dog’s hair which covers the eyes is necessary, not only to allow the pet dog to have more clear vision, but also to stop this falling against the eye and triggering inflammation. The thickness of the hair on the dog’s nose can also get too lengthy and block the pet dog’s sight from the corners.

What’s hand stripping for pets?

Hand stripping is a dog grooming procedure that includes eliminating dead hairs from the coat by hand instead of clipping to keep the coat neat and healthy. Normally completed twice a year in spring and autumn, it accelerates the natural process of growth and shedding.

Can you trim a double coated pet dog?

You can still trim a lot of the coat off however not shave so close as to shave undercoat. Remove as much of the undercoat as possible before cutting the outer coat. This might enable you to choose a bit shorter guard comb alternative. Don’t just rake the jacket or back of the canine.
